220 GBaud Signal Generation Enabled by a Two-channel 256 GSa/s Arbitrary Waveform Generator and Advanced DSP
作者:Fabio Pittale, Maximilian Schaedler, Ginni Khanna, Stefano Calabrò, Maxim Kuschnerov, Changsong Xie, Zhicheng Ye, Qibing Wang, Bofang Zheng · 年份:2020 · DOI:10.1109/ecoc48923.2020.9333130 · 被引用次数:36 · 研究领域:Optical Network Technologies、Photonic and Optical Devices、Advanced Photonic Communication Systems
We report, to the best of our knowledge, the highest symbol rate of 220 GBaud in optical back-to-back QPSK transmission enabled by a new 256 GSa/s SiGe arbitrary waveform generator, a >50 GHz 6 dB bandwidth GaAs IQ modulator and advanced nonlinear DSP.
